Definitions
from The American Heritage® Dictionary of the English Language, 5th Edition.
- noun Any of several seabirds of the genera Sula and Papasula of tropical and subtropical waters, having a pointed bill and tail, long wings, and a light-colored underside.
- noun A person regarded as stupid.
- noun A woman's breast.
- noun A male mammary gland that has become enlarged by the influence of estrogen or appears enlarged because of excess fat over the gland.
Etymologies
from The American Heritage® Dictionary of the English Language, 4th Edition
[Spanish bobo, stupid, foolish, booby (because the seabirds can be caught easily when they alight on ships at sea), from Latin balbus, stammering, of imitative origin.]
from The American Heritage® Dictionary of the English Language, 4th Edition
[Perhaps alteration of obsolete English bubby.]
